Output 8ce332726bc231d1eea0196e5d456b36ced3c6c590ee038dcb8534dc9c143909:8

value
23713938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969c37451390f2eccb575d8fcc855cc5421b7486 OP_EQUAL
address
MMdWjGwR2nu48G7swAGe3QPWAdRWmbYn9Y
transaction
8ce332726bc231d1eea0196e5d456b36ced3c6c590ee038dcb8534dc9c143909
spent
true